I think as a car enthusiast, you should have a well rounded collection of information in every category of sports and such. Dakar rally is a huge race, that in my opinion doesn’t get enough coverage. The fact that it is very long and at some times boring, may add to that fact. But it still takes a huge amount of team work, skill, and endurance to win this race. I have a lot of respect for the guys on the motorcycles. I mean there legs are taking a beating mile after mile, day after day. The video below is short coverage of today’s leg of the race. Stage 9.
